The National Student Financial Aid Scheme (NSFAS) is really a South African government initiative aimed toward giving money guidance to suitable students who can not afford to pay for his or her tertiary education and learning.

It is an important resource for improving use of higher education and learning for underprivileged college students. Right here’s an summary:

Objective

NSFAS funds students learning at general public universities and Technical and Vocational Education and Training (TVET) colleges. The primary objective is to create tertiary education and learning accessible to college students from poor and working-class families.

Eligibility Standards

To qualify for NSFAS funding, learners should:

* Be South African citizens.
* Be enrolled or desiring to enroll at a public university or TVET college in South Africa.
* Come from a family using a mixed yearly revenue of R350,000 or less.
* For college kids living with disabilities, the once-a-year household income threshold is R600,000.
* Be first-time university students or continuing college students who fulfill tutorial functionality standards.

Repayment of NSFAS Loans

NSFAS used to operate as a loan scheme for university students. However, since 2018, it has become a bursary program for qualifying students.

Loan Repayment (Old System): Graduates with outstanding loans repay once they secure employment and earn above a certain threshold.
Bursary Conditions (New System): Students nsfas late application who complete their studies do not have to repay the funding. However, those who fail to complete may need to repay some of the funds.
